Lunera Lighting's Susan Lamp E26 LED kit converts high intensity discharge fixtures to ultra low power LED lighting


Lunera Lighting, Inc., a leader in lighting innovations accelerating the transformation to advanced LED technology, is pleased to introduce the Susan Lamp E26 LED Kit. Commercial facilities can now convert existing metal halide or high-pressure sodium fixtures into energy efficient, High Intensity Discharge (HID) LED lamp solutions. The kit contains a plug and play Susan Lamp and a high performance LED driver, to reduce power consumption to just 53-watts and address the differing requirements of various HID lighting fixture applications.

A vertically oriented, 50-watt LED Susan Lamp with an E26 medium base is included in the kit. It has a 50,000 hour (L70) lifespan, resulting in a long lifetime of providing consistently high quality LED light. As an ideal LED replacement for low bay applications, it eliminates over two costly lamp replacement cycles and reduces maintenance expense. The instant on Susan Lamp is offered in 3500K, 4000K or 5000K color temperatures and offers an optional 15 percent uplight, making it a brilliant LED lamp replacement for glass or acrylic HID fixtures. It may also be configured with a Fresnel lens, commonly used in parking garage installations for maximum illumination. The Susan Lamp is supported by a 5-year warranty.

The kit solution is UL 1598C Classified. It includes an industry leading Mean Well brand LED Driver (Model LPF-60-48) that can be used in lieu of the existing HID ballast and requires a simple conversion to accommodate an energy efficient Susan Lamp. Once the HID ballast has been replaced, there are no other modifications necessary to the fixture.

Lunera's proprietary BallastLED™ technology enables the plug and play Susan Lamp to operate directly off of the existing HID ballast by simply replacing the lamp and/or the LED driver. The Susan Lamp also uses Lunera's innovative MultiWatt technology, which enables it to replace a wide range of HID lamps/ballasts from 70-watts to 175-watts.
